President Donald Trump delivered an extensive list of grievances during his final Cabinet meeting of the year, where he rambled for more than 30 minutes before his team went around the room lavishing him with praise.
The president, 79, is not happy with the Democrats, Joe Biden, affordability, the media, the Nobel Peace Prize, Jerome Powell, Obamacare, Japan, South Korea, clean energy, health questions, and more.
“There’s this fake narrative that the Democrats talk about affordability. They just say the word. It doesn’t mean anything to anybody,” Trump complained.
It came as Americans are still struggling with higher costs after inflation skyrocketed, coming out of the pandemic under Biden, and prices remain up in many areas amid new uncertainty over tariffs.
